*Assignment Context
Are you passionate about public relations and creating communication assets towards social marketing campaigns that address gendered and social barriers for women entrepreneurs? Do you have a passion and skills to develop a robust communications and outreach strategy? 

As the Communications Advisor with the Growth, Resilience, Investment & Training (GRIT) Project in Jaffna, Sri Lanka, you will be part of the program team to implementing the communications strategy and co-creating the project communications work plan of the project together with the program team and the WUSC Canada Communications team. You will also be supporting the learning agenda for ecosystem stakeholders and contribute to the various knowledge products developed by the project.

*Roles and Responsibilities
-Support in finalizing the Project Communications Strategy and Work Plan
-Contribute strategies and content towards the social marketing campaign designed by the GESI Team
-Create a repository of communication templates to be used throughout the project
-Support in developing WUSC’s presence on social media platforms in line with systems thinking strategies and with the development of digital content promoting women’s economic growth and resilience
-Conduct storytelling workshops for partner staff members
-Contribute towards knowledge products and ecosystem learning events done by the project
-Develop a database of case studies, photographs and change stories for the project
-Develop and issue press releases as required
-Participate in pre-assignment training
-Participate in at least 3 public engagement initiatives with Canadian audiences before, during, or within 6 months after the end of the assignment. Volunteers will be equipped with the tools, training, funds, and support to achieve these goals. Volunteers must also report on each of their public engagement activities through our Volunteer Information Portal. Virtual chats and individual check-ins can be booked with the Senior Public Engagement Officer throughout the course of their assignment and during the 6 months following its completion to seek guidance and support with their public engagement activities
-Canadian volunteers are required to do at least one activity that contributes to meeting a fundraising target of $1,500. The minimum requirement is met by each volunteer using our Volunteer Information Portal to report having sent one message to their network about their volunteer assignment that includes the link to the WUSC Shared Impact Fund webpage. This message also counts as one of their three required public engagement activities. Volunteers will be supported with the tools, training, and resources to achieve the fundraising goal
-Submit reports as required by the partner organization and by WUSC.
